Letchworth Garden City train station is equipped with an array of facilities aimed at ensuring a comfortable journey. The ticket office is conveniently open throughout the week, accommodating early birds with opening hours from 06:10 am on weekdays. There are also ticket machines, including those that cater to disabled passengers, ensuring accessibility for all travelers.
This station is categorized as a Category A station, offering step-free access throughout, so you’re ensured smooth mobility from the station entrance to the platforms. The station staff is readily available to provide assistance, making it a reliable choice for travelers who might need a helping hand. With facilities like Disabled Persons Railcard-friendly ticket machines, the station truly caters to diverse needs.

Despite its modest size, Widney Manor Station is equipped to provide essential services for its users. The ticket office operates from early morning until noon on weekdays and slightly shorter hours over the weekend, ensuring most travelers have access to ticket purchasing on-site. Alternatively, ticket machines are available for self-service, though it's worth noting that these aren't accessible for all passengers. For those who prefer digital convenience, tickets can be collected from these machines if purchased online.
Interestingly, Widney Manor is a proud participant in the Secure Station Scheme, offering passengers added peace of mind. Staff help is available during ticket office hours, and information comes via departure screens and announcements. However, amenities are somewhat limited – for instance, there are no toilets or refreshment facilities. If you require Wi-Fi or telephones, you'll need to plan accordingly before your journey. That said, seating areas and waiting rooms are accessible, providing a comfortable wait for your train.
Accessibility is a key focus at Widney Manor Station. While step-free access and a ramp for train access offer reasonable options for those with mobility challenges, improvements could still be made, as certain areas remain less accessible. If you require any assistance, pre-booking is recommended. Help points are available along the platform, with station staff ready to lend a hand during their operational hours.
For travelers with bicycles, Widney Manor provides parking facilities on platforms 1 and 2. A total of 28 spaces cater to cyclists, complete with CCTV for added security. However, no hire services are offered, so ensure your own means of transport on arrival.
